Dental implants have revolutionized the sector of restorative dentistry, providing long-lasting options for those with missing teeth. When addressing the query of what number of dental implants are wanted for a full mouth restoration, several components have to be thought of. Each patient's distinctive dental state of affairs considerably have a peek here influences the number of implants required.

The term "full mouth" usually refers to a condition during which a patient has misplaced most or all of their natural teeth. This can stem from various points, together with trauma, periodontal disease, or decay. The loss of teeth not solely affects aesthetics but in addition impacts chewing operate and overall oral health. Replacing a whole arch of teeth with implants can restore each functionality and confidence.


In a conventional full mouth restoration, a dentist may recommend inserting one implant for each missing tooth. However, this isn’t all the time essential. Advances in implant technology and approach have led to more efficient strategies, such because the All-on-4 treatment. This revolutionary strategy permits patients to receive a full set of teeth utilizing just 4 implants for every dental arch. The placement of fewer implants can significantly scale back remedy time and prices while still offering a safe and functional solution.

Each jaw—upper and lower—may have totally different requirements. Factors influencing the necessity for implants embrace bone density, the condition of existing teeth, and the overall structure of a patient’s mouth. In some cases, extra implants could be required if there is inadequate bone quantity to support the deliberate restorations.


Bone density performs a crucial role in the profitable placement of dental implants. When teeth are lost, the bone that once supported them begins to resorb, which might lead to a lack of enough bone to anchor implants. In cases of great bone loss, procedures like bone grafting may be needed earlier than implants can be positioned. This could change the general number of implants required and delay the remedy timeline.

The selection between fixed and removable dentures can even affect the variety of dental implants needed. Fixed dentures, secured through implants, often require fewer implants than detachable choices for the same degree of functionality. Conversely, patients preferring removable choices may have extra implants strategically placed to retain the prosthesis effectively.

What is the standard variety of implants for a full mouth restoration?undefinedTypically, 4 to six dental implants can be used for a full mouth restoration, depending on particular person wants and the specific method used. Options like All-on-4 can successfully assist an entire arch with fewer implants.


Can I get full mouth dental implants if I even have bone loss?undefinedYes, sufferers with bone loss can nonetheless obtain dental implants through procedures like bone grafting or the usage of zygomatic implants, which anchor into the cheekbone for stability.

Are dental implants a permanent answer for a full mouth?undefinedYes, dental implants are designed to be a long-term solution, probably lasting 10 to 25 years or more with correct care and maintenance.


How a lot do full mouth dental implants cost?undefinedThe cost can differ broadly based on location, implant kind, and specific dental needs, however a full mouth restoration typically ranges from $20,000 to $50,000 for all-inclusive treatments.


What are the risks related to getting full mouth implants?undefinedRisks could embrace issues such as infection, nerve injury, or implant failure. However, these risks may be minimized through correct planning and selecting an experienced dental professional.
